Off MountainColorado Adventure Rentals PO Box 253 Crested Butte Mountain Heritage Museum 331 Elk Avenue Cross Country Skiing The Nordic Center is the hub of recreational activity in the town of Crested Butte. Experience the beauty of the Gunnison Valley with 45 kilometers of track groomed for classic and skate cross-country skiing or guided backcountry tours. If you are new to the sport, there are instructors for teaching all levels. A full fleet of rental equipment is available at the Nordic Center. Call for current performances. 606 Sixth Street Performing Arts - Crested Butte Mountain Theatre In 1972, the non-profit organization, the Crested Butte Mountain Theatre (CBMT), was founded to infuse the community with fun, fantasy, and freedom. After performing in several locations through the past few decades, the theater's current home is the Mallardi Cabaret Theater. With its goal to bring arts to the local community, the theater puts on several plays each year.
